Subject: [PATCH net-next v3 07/11] selftests: drv-net: rss_api: test setting hashing key via Netlink
Date: Tue, 15 Jul 2025 17:03:27 -0700	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250716000331.1378807-8-kuba@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250716000331.1378807-1-kuba@kernel.org>

Test setting hashing key via Netlink.

  # ./tools/testing/selftests/drivers/net/hw/rss_api.py
  TAP version 13
  1..7
  ok 1 rss_api.test_rxfh_nl_set_fail
  ok 2 rss_api.test_rxfh_nl_set_indir
  ok 3 rss_api.test_rxfh_nl_set_indir_ctx
  ok 4 rss_api.test_rxfh_indir_ntf
  ok 5 rss_api.test_rxfh_indir_ctx_ntf
  ok 6 rss_api.test_rxfh_nl_set_key
  ok 7 rss_api.test_rxfh_fields
  # Totals: pass:7 fail:0 xfail:0 xpass:0 skip:0 error:0

Signed-off-by: Jakub Kicinski <kuba@kernel.org>
---
 .../selftests/drivers/net/hw/rss_api.py       | 33 +++++++++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 33 insertions(+)

diff --git a/tools/testing/selftests/drivers/net/hw/rss_api.py b/tools/testing/selftests/drivers/net/hw/rss_api.py
index 7353e8f3e1a4..6d48799a423c 100755
--- a/tools/testing/selftests/drivers/net/hw/rss_api.py
+++ b/tools/testing/selftests/drivers/net/hw/rss_api.py
@@ -6,6 +6,7 @@ API level tests for RSS (mostly Netlink vs IOCTL).
 """
 
 import glob
+import random
 from lib.py import ksft_run, ksft_exit, ksft_eq, ksft_is, ksft_ne, ksft_raises
 from lib.py import KsftSkipEx, KsftFailEx
 from lib.py import defer, ethtool, CmdExitFailure
@@ -199,6 +200,38 @@ from lib.py import NetDrvEnv
     ksft_eq(set(ntf["msg"]["indir"]), {1})
 
 
+def test_rxfh_nl_set_key(cfg):
+    """
+    Test setting hashing key via Netlink.
+    """
+
+    dflt = cfg.ethnl.rss_get({"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ex}})
+    defer(cfg.ethnl.rss_set,
+          {"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ex},
+           "hkey": dflt["hkey"], "indir": None})
+
+    # Empty key should error out
+    with ksft_raises(NlError) as cm:
+        cfg.ethnl.rss_set({"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ex},
+                           "hkey": None})
+    ksft_eq(cm.exception.nl_msg.extack['bad-attr'], '.hkey')
+
+    # Set key to random
+    mod = random.randbytes(len(dflt["hkey"]))
+    cfg.ethnl.rss_set({"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ex},
+                       "hkey": mod})
+    rss = cfg.ethnl.rss_get({"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ex}})
+    ksft_eq(rss.get("hkey", [-1]), mod)
+
+    # Set key to random and indir tbl to something at once
+    mod = random.randbytes(len(dflt["hkey"]))
+    cfg.ethnl.rss_set({"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ex},
+                       "indir": [0, 1], "hkey": mod})
+    rss = cfg.ethnl.rss_get({"header": {"dev-index": cfg.ifindex}})
+    ksft_eq(rss.get("hkey", [-1]), mod)
+    ksft_eq(set(rss.get("indir", [-1])), {0, 1})
+
+
 def test_rxfh_fields(cfg):
     """
     Test reading Rx Flow Hash over Netlink.
